摘要
按照作物生理学的观点,一个小麦品种的光合生产力和收获指数(HI)越高,籽粒产量也越高。光合生产力则决定于光合器官的性质——大小、寿命和光合效率。作物生理学以叶面积持续期(LAD)和净同化率(NAR)作为光合生产力的指标,其意义是:LAD:是叶面积对时间的积分。NAR:是单位叶面积在单位时间内的干物质净积累。
Seven wheat cultivars and their 3×4 partial diallel crosses were grown for two seasons(1979—1981)to study the inheritance of harvest index(HI)and several other physiological characteristics after anthesis The results of study showed that the genetic variance of leaf area duration(LAD),mean net assimilation ratio(NAR)and grain filling index(FI)was controlled nainly by additive effect.The degree of dominance of HI was high.The estimates of narrow sense heritability were 61.56—69.25%for LAD,45.59—60.55%for NAR.28.50—41.34 for FI and 29.25—65.87%for HI.These results indicate that their genetic improvement should be effective.
